The “Fifty Shades of Grey” book series made its debut as erotic “Twilight” fan fiction, but according to the star of the upcoming movie adaptation, it’s nothing like the best-selling vampire love story. In a recent interview with Variety, actor Jamie Dornan, who will portray the sexually sadistic Christian Grey, says the movie, based on E.L. James’ book of the same name, is completely different from “Twilight.”

“… It’s not the same thing,” Dornan told Variety of the film, set to hit theaters Feb. 13. “We’re not the ‘Twilight’ franchise. We’re a different thing.”

But Dornan, 32, does have a friendship with the now-defunct franchise’s star, actor Robert Pattinson, 28. According to Dornan, he had a “few dinners” with the Edward Cullen actor since “Fifty Shades of Grey” wrapped filming last February. “I don’t remember what we talked about the last time I saw him. I think we just got drunk,” Dornan told Variety.

Despite Dornan starring in the predicted blockbuster, the actor said his “situation” is nothing like that of Pattinson, who quickly rose to fame following the release of the first “Twilight” film in 2008. “I’ve been around Rob long enough to see what it’s been like for him. I don’t know if it’s been a benefit to witness that. Whatever that is,” he said. “Whatever my situation is, it’s going to be different from Rob’s. They are incomparable."

While the actor, who also stars in the BBC drama “The Fall,” revealed that his private life with wife and actress Amelia Warner and their 1-year-old daughter has recently been sidelined by his work, he said he is not yet at Pattinson's level. "Fifty Shades" could definitely change that, though the Northern Ireland native says he has no interest in being a movie star.

“I’m astonished at how many people are telling me my life is going to change,” he said. “Everyone has been saying to me, ‘Are you ready?’ I don’t have a good answer to that, because I don’t know what I’m meant to be ready for. Whatever happens, happens. I’ll just roll with the punches.”

Dornan’s comments come on the heels of his co-star, actress Dakota Johnson’s interview about the “Fifty” film with Vogue magazine. In the spread, Johnson, 25, who will portray Dornan’s on-screen love interest, Anastasia Steele, said that the recognition ahead of the film's release has been daunting for her as well.

“It’s just the most insane thing to be a part of. I’ve never experienced anything like this; I don’t think anyone has. It’s terrifying and exciting," she said.
